Understanding Self-Defense: Key Legal Justifications

Legal Justification vs. Excuse Self-defense is classified as a justification, meaning the law recognizes the act itself as permissible and appropriate under the specific circumstances, as opposed to an excuse, which concedes the action was wrong but argues for reduced culpability.
